## Escalation

If Chalkrow (the timetable solver) fails to converge before the 06:00 publish window, first bump the solver timeout and rerun — that fixes most term-start crunches. Still stuck? Page whoever's on the scheduling rota. For constraint-model questions nobody on the rota can answer, email the original model author directly.

pager mailbox: lamius@norvagrid.corp

Ticket: Can't update static-analysis baseline — vault locked

Hey plugin folks — the signed baseline file for Greppa's static-analysis checks lives in our shared vault, and it locked itself after the last rotation. Your new-rule suppressions can't merge until it's reopened. Whoever handles this next: unlock the vault with the recovery passphrase below.

strongbox words: druath-quenael

Subject: Payroll export changes — new owner

Hi support folks,

Quick heads-up: the payroll export from Ledgerbird is switching from the old fixed-width format to CSV next month, and the ownership of related tickets is shifting too. If customers ask about column mappings or missing fields after the cutover, don't route those to the integrations queue anymore — they go to one person now. For anything export-format related, the new point of contact is:

signatory, yahog-badug: Quenix Ulaael

### Release Checklist — SquatSentry v4.2

- Confirm the lexical-distance model reloaded after the dictionary refresh.
- Run the canary scan against the Fennwick mirror; zero false positives expected on the seeded corpus.
- Verify quarantine webhooks fire within 30s.
- If all green, tag the release and paste the build token from the final scan directly below.

build token for tajeg-bajep: htk14_409ba9df6b8acb